Raja Madan Singh was the person who initially founded this state.

There was a time when Madan Singh served as the Samant of the King of Sambalpur State, and Raigarh was a part of the Sambalpur State. But eventually, Madan Singh founded Raigarh as an independent city. His successors included Takhat Singh, Beth Singh, Dilip Singh, Jujhar Singh, Devnath Singh, Ghanshyam Singh, Bhupdev Singh, and Chakradhar Singh. He was a king who originated from a small town in the Chanda District. Raja Chakradhar Singh reigned as Raigarh's final monarch.

In Chhattisgarh, Raigarh Fort appears to be one of the oldest forts. If you want to learn more about the area's history, this fort is a top tourist attraction and the perfect site for Raigarh sightseeing. Jharna Ram is a well-known waterfall and a wonderful place to spend time with family and friends.

It is located about 18 kilometers away from the city. The location is also ideal for a weekend retreat. This area is a sight for sore eyes, full of diverse fauna and natural riches. According to mythology, Lord Ram is said to have gone here once during his Vanvas and sipped water from the waterfall. It has since been given the name Ram Jharna. The Singhanpur Caves, which are quite old, are about 20 kilometers away from Raigarh.

According to legend, the Singhanpur caves contain the planet's earliest sculptures. Aside from that, it is the ideal location for having an amazing jungle trekking experience. The Gajmar Pahadi, located at the boundary between the village of Raigarh and Odisha, has a sub-mountain area. There are many unusual wild flora and fruits in this mountain area. If you're lucky, you might see leopards, bears, hyenas, and rock pythons.

Gomarda Reserve Forest is the place to go if you're looking for wildlife and an adventurous journey. The 278 km2 sanctuary is home to a variety of animals and birds from different types. It is a haven for a variety of wild creatures.

They have a lot of unusual plants and animals. Along with species like tigers, panthers, antelope, deer, chinkara, gazelle, and sambhar, among others, you may discover valuable evergreen teak, sal woods, and many other types of trees in the forests. Within 18 kilometers, there is a popular place to visit in Raigarh called Ramjharana. The major cities of New Delhi, Mumbai, Kolkata, Patna, Ahmedabad, Jaipur, etc., are all accessible from Raigarh. A regional hub, Bilaspur's railway station is 132 kilometers away from Raigarh.

Within the boundaries of the city is Raigarh Junction. There is also a second substation called Kirodimal Nagar Railway Station. The city of Bilaspur is home to the closest airport. The Chhattisgarh government and the Airport Authority of India signed a memorandum of agreement in July 2013 to designate Raigarh Airport as the state's secondary airport for domestic flights. Additionally, Jindal steel and Power Limited own a private airstrip that is 10 km to the northwest of the city. While visiting Raigarh, you can visit some of the city's most renowned eateries.
